Output 40419bc13ebb2a0156014bddf416ec5cb047780998971a2c9e1392036622a9c5:66

value
9628594
script pubkey
OP_0 OP_PUSHBYTES_20 80fc3c93cbe656c7a1bc94a6f93a15bd4f6b0fa1
address
bc1qsr7rey7tuetv0gdujjn0jws4h48kkrap7pwttv
transaction
40419bc13ebb2a0156014bddf416ec5cb047780998971a2c9e1392036622a9c5